BREAKING: Wisconsin Supreme Court DENIES Trump petition to bring original action to challenge the results of the recount in state Supreme Court.



https://www.democracydocket.com/cases/wisconsin-absentee-count-challenge/

IT IS ORDERED that the petition for leave to commence an original action is denied. One
or more appeals from the determination(s) of one or more boards of canvassers or from the
determination of the chairperson of the Wisconsin Elections Commission may be filed by an
aggrieved candidate in circuit court. Wis. Stat. § 9.01(6); and

IT IS FURTHER ORDERED that the motion to intervene is denied as moot.
